The Significance of Seasonal Fish Runs

The foundation of any “fishroad” lies in the predictable movements of fish populations, particularly those participating in seasonal spawning runs. These runs, often triggered by changes in water temperature, salinity, or photoperiod, see vast numbers of fish return to their natal waters to reproduce. For centuries, communities have relied on these events, developing sophisticated techniques to harvest the fish while ensuring the continuation of the runs – though this wasn't always successful, and historical overexploitation is a stark reminder of the fragility of these ecosystems. The salmon runs of the Pacific Northwest of North America are perhaps the most iconic example, but similar phenomena occur globally with species like herring, shad, and eels. The accuracy of predicting these runs became an art form, refined over generations of observation and experience, and was crucial for ensuring food security.

Traditional Harvesting Methods and Techniques

Traditionally, harvesting methods were geared towards sustainability, albeit often within a pre-scientific framework. Weirs, traps, and nets were carefully positioned and managed to allow a portion of the fish to pass through, ensuring that the population could regenerate. Specific regulations, often enforced by community elders or tribal leaders, dictated the timing, location, and quantity of harvest. These methods weren’t simply about catching fish; they were deeply embedded in cultural and spiritual practices, often involving ceremonies and rituals intended to honor the fish and ensure their continued return. Unlike some modern industrial fishing practices, these techniques tended to be selective, targeting specific species and sizes, minimizing bycatch and ecosystem impacts. The deep understanding of fish behavior was paramount.

Fish SpeciesTraditional Harvesting MethodGeographic Location
SalmonWeirs, nets, spearsPacific Northwest, Russia, Scandinavia
HerringSeine nets, gill netsNorth Sea, Baltic Sea
EelEel traps, glass eels fishingEurope, North America
ShadDip nets, gill netsAtlantic Coast, Mediterranean Sea

The artistry involved in crafting these tools, often from natural materials like wood, reeds, and vines, was also significant. These weren't mass-produced commodities; each one was carefully made and maintained, reflecting a deep respect for the resources being utilized. The knowledge of material science, passed down through generations, allowed for the creation of durable and effective fishing gear, adapted to the specific environment and target species.

The Role of Oral Tradition and Local Knowledge

Perhaps the most crucial component of the “fishroad” system was the transmission of knowledge through oral tradition. Information about migration patterns, spawning times, optimal harvesting locations, and sustainable practices was carefully preserved and passed down from one generation to the next. This knowledge wasn't simply factual data; it was interwoven with stories, songs, and cultural beliefs that reinforced the importance of respecting the natural world. Elders, with their decades of experience, served as the keepers of this knowledge, guiding younger generations and ensuring the continuity of traditional practices. This localized ecological knowledge, built up over centuries, is now increasingly recognized as a valuable resource for modern conservation efforts.

Impact of Modernization and Environmental Change

The advent of industrialization and modern fishing techniques has profoundly impacted the “fishroad” system. Overfishing, habitat destruction, pollution, and climate change have all contributed to the decline of fish populations and the disruption of traditional migration patterns. Modern fishing fleets, equipped with advanced technology, can quickly deplete fish stocks, undermining the sustainability of traditional harvesting methods. Dams and other infrastructure projects can obstruct fish passage, preventing them from reaching their spawning grounds. Pollution from agricultural runoff and industrial discharge can degrade water quality, harming fish and their ecosystems. These pressures have forced many coastal communities to abandon their traditional ways of life, leading to cultural loss and economic hardship.

Climate Change and Shifting Fish Distributions

Climate change is exacerbating these challenges, altering water temperatures, ocean currents, and salinity levels, causing fish populations to shift their distributions in search of suitable habitat. This can disrupt traditional fishing grounds and create conflicts between different user groups. The increasing frequency and intensity of extreme weather events, such as storms and floods, can also damage critical fish habitats and disrupt migration patterns. Addressing these challenges requires a comprehensive approach that includes reducing greenhouse gas emissions, mitigating the impacts of climate change, and promoting sustainable fisheries management practices. The future of the “fishroad” depends on our ability to adapt to these changing conditions and to prioritize the health of our marine ecosystems.
